Solution

The correct option is C

44g


CH3COOH+NaHCO3CH3COONa+H2O+CO2

When acetic acid reacts with sodium bicarbonate, an effervescene is seen due to the evolution of carbondioxide (CO2) gas.

Molecular Mass of CO2 = Mass of C + 2× mass of 0

=12g+2×16g

=12g+32g

=44g
